• Fly ash concrete is easier to work with. The reduced temperatures of fly ash concrete and delayed setting time are two factors that make placing the concrete easier than other traditional portland cement blends. Fly ash concrete is also easier to pump and fills concrete forms with less effort than portland cement concrete.

Fly ash is the fine ash produced at coalfired power plants that develops cementitious properties when mixed with cement and water. Fly Ash is a pozzolan, meaning it is a siliceous and aluminous material that, in the presence of moisture, will combine with the lime liberated during the hydration of cement to form cementitious materials.

Coal fly ash is a pozzolana material that reacts chemically with calcium hydroxide at ordinary temperatures to form compounds possessing cementitious properties. Coal fly ash conforming to the requirements of ASTM C 618 will have physical and chemical characteristics that make it desirable for use with portland cement to produce concrete.
